首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关于理解Symbian中的字符串的教程

在云计算领域,Symbian是一种操作系统,它主要用于智能手机和PDA设备。Symbian操作系统的字符串是由字符组成的序列,可以用于表示文本、数字或其他符号。在Symbian中,字符串通常用于显示文本、处理用户输入以及存储和操作文本数据。

以下是关于理解Symbian中的字符串的教程:

  1. 字符串的表示:在Symbian中,字符串通常用双引号括起来,例如"Hello, world!"。
  2. 字符串的长度:可以使用strlen()函数来获取字符串的长度。
  3. 字符串的比较:可以使用strcmp()函数来比较两个字符串是否相等。
  4. 字符串的拼接:可以使用strcat()函数来将两个字符串拼接在一起。
  5. 字符串的复制:可以使用strcpy()函数来将一个字符串复制到另一个字符串中。
  6. 字符串的分割:可以使用strtok()函数来将一个字符串分割成多个子字符串。
  7. 字符串的查找:可以使用strstr()函数来查找一个字符串中是否包含另一个字符串。
  8. 字符串的转换:可以使用atoi()函数将字符串转换为整数,使用atof()函数将字符串转换为浮点数。

推荐的腾讯云相关产品:

  • 云服务器:提供高性能、稳定、安全、可扩展的计算服务,支持多种操作系统和虚拟化技术。
  • 云硬盘:提供高可靠性、高可用性、高性能的块存储服务,支持多种文件系统和数据库。
  • 对象存储:提供可靠、安全、高效、低成本的云存储服务,支持多种存储类型和访问方式。
  • 数据库:提供高可用、高可靠、高性能、安全、易管理的数据库服务,支持多种数据库类型和版本。
  • 内容分发网络:提供高带宽、低延迟、高可靠性的全球内容分发服务,支持多种协议和加速技术。

产品介绍链接地址:https://cloud.tencent.com/product/cvm

https://cloud.tencent.com/product/cbs

https://cloud.tencent.com/product/cos

https://cloud.tencent.com/product/cdb

https://cloud.tencent.com/product/cdn

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

NHibernate关于Inverse理解和使用

在项目中NHibernate进行ORMapping,操作数据库变得非常简单,但是NHibernate中有很多特性不是很容易理解,比如Inverse这个功能就是其中一个。...对于Bidirectional情况,那么在保存数据到数据库时就会涉及到一个问题,如果两边数据不一致,也就是mismatch,到底是以OrderItems为准还是以OrderItemOrder...以上都是插入过程,接下来还要进行外键更新操作,保证数据库外键与对象Department设置Users保持一致,所以Update每个User表即可。...操作,没有第二三次效率高,而且,必须要设置数据库OrderItemOrderId允许为空。...语句,当然如果把C#代码6行和7行去掉,结果也是正确,因为现在系统只认EmpAwards集合了。

44430

Python关于字符串使用演示

参考链接: Python字符串| strip 注意,python对于函数调用基本都是通过.形式调用字符串除了len()函数,基本都是通过.调用。 ...1.字符串变量子串截取    Python不支持单字符类型,类似于javachar,单字符在 Python 也是作为一个字符串使用。Python访问子字符串,是使用方括号来截取字符串。...(str1+str2) #python中直接用+连接字符串 print(str1*2) #用*乘号可以重复输出字符串  6.其他关于字符串函数   方法  描述  string.capitalize(...  返回长度为 width 字符串,原字符串 string 右对齐,前面填充0  统一声明:关于原创博客内容,可能会有部分内容参考自互联网,如有原创链接会声明引用;如找不到原创链接,在此声明如有侵权请联系删除哈...关于转载博客,如有原创链接会声明;如找不到原创链接,在此声明如有侵权请联系删除哈。

1.1K00

关于DOM理解

所以DOM(Document Object Model),文档对象模型,可以简单理解为代表网页文档一颗树(模型)。...(元素节点(属性节点,文本节点)) 通常可以通过开发者工具(如firebug)查看dom结构,但是要说明一点,开发者工具DOM并不完整,因为有些元素存在于DOM,但是不会被开发者工具显示。...实体引用节点可以被用于表示DOM树一个实体引用。 6——ENTITY实体节点,表示文档已分析或未分析实体。...11——DOCUMENT FRAGMENT文档片段节点,文档片段是"轻量级"或"最小"Document对象。 12——NOTATION记号节点表示了在DTD声明记号。...textarea虽然可以访问innerHTML,但是获取是初始文档值,当页面的textarea值发生变化时,innerHTML不会及时更新。有兴趣可自己写demo测试。

89630

关于架构理解

值得注意是4+1更大价值是提供了一套分析系统框架,实际上怎么呈现不同团队可能有不同形式。对于一个系统从不同视角看会得到不同理解,横看成岭侧成峰。...技术人员要做是摆脱技术语言体系,走进业务体系,不能被技术语言限制住。从本质上来说技术是为了业务服务,所以理解业务第一,技术第二。对业务有了深刻理解,再转过来去用技术来实现业务。...https://pubs.opengroup.org/architecture/togaf8-doc/arch/toc.htmlSOLD原则关于原则,看了很多次,是否真的理解了这些原则?...关注点分离贯穿于软件系统整个生命周期。类似于数据分析聚类分析,类间异构化,类内同质化。既有又要还要,那你到底要啥? 关注点是什么?...STL算法与数据分离式水平分离;常见数据库读写模式是水平分离;前端展示模版与引擎是水平分离。MVC设计模式显示、控制、数据分离是垂直分离。TCP七层协议模型是垂直分离。

67310

关于缓存理解

关于缓存理解 为系统引入缓存理由 通常情况,在我们面临系统基础设施,例如数据库无法处理量级请求时候,总是会下意识使用缓存,这次我们以设计角度思考,在为你系统引入缓存之前,它是否真的需要缓存呢...在软件开发,引入缓存负面作用要明显大于硬件缓存。...当我们在开发中发现,系统某些资源构建成本比较高,而这些资源又有被重复使用可能性,那很自然就会产生“循环再利用”想法,把它们放到 Map 容器,下次需要时取出重用,避免重新构建。...(关于Guava操作我之前有博客写过) 另一种是以 Caffeine 为代表异步日志提交机制。...这里你可以简单地理解为,缓存内部是使用多个 Map 来分段存储数据,并发级别就用于计算出使用 Map 数量。

34220

关于事务理解

关于一致性,我们重点关注是数据库状态一致性,分布式,即将要讨论分布式共识算法时所说一致性,是不一样。...人们在探索这些事务方案过程,产生了许多新思路和概念,我们一起探索同一个事例在不同事务方案不同处理,以此来贯穿、理顺这些概念。 场景事例我先来给你介绍下具体事例。...为了能够顺利地完成崩溃恢复,在磁盘写数据就不能像程序修改内存变量值那样,直接改变某表某行某列某个值,必须将修改数据这个操作所需全部信息(比如修改什么数据、数据物理上位于哪个内存页和磁盘块、从什么值改成什么值等等...),以日志形式(日志特指仅进行顺序追加文件写入方式,这是最高效写入方式)先记录到磁盘。...由于 Undo Log 加入,Write-Ahead Logging 在崩溃恢复时,会以此经历以下三个阶段: 分析阶段(Analysis):该阶段从最后一次检查点(Checkpoint,可理解为在这个点之前所有应该持久化变动都已安全落盘

34720

关于系统理解

系统论是一门独立学科,经历了多年发展已经形成了体系化理论。 系统论里一些原则、理论、方法同样适用于计算机系统,计算机系统里遇到复杂性问题在系统论里肯定会有原则性指导。...系统思考,区别于系统化思考,系统思考是要求我们把事情当做一各个个系统来看。系统整体不是系统部分之和,系统整体一定大于系统部分之和。 一个系统能支撑能力超越于系统组成之和。...1.2 系统三大基本特征:目的性:任何系统都是有一定目的。这里可以理解为业务系统边界。我们系统是为了做什么事而设立?能做什么事?不能做什么事?动态性:动态性说明系统会发展。...组装系统:系统思维最高境界,可以根据系统部件重组一套系统。这个四种境界可以完美的映射到计算机软件系统上。系统思维方法论:通过抽象思维识别出系统实体并用概念模型表达。...演化系统:更多是相关性,因果关系不明确或者难以理清,其难度是深不可测。例如人类免疫系统,医学上虽然知道免疫系统,但是仍然难以理清其原理。人类大脑,自然界蚁群系统,自然界生态平衡系统等。

55210

SQL SERVER 20052008 关于架构理解(二)

也就是说,在单一数据库内,不同部门或目的对象,可以通过架构区分不同对象命名原则与权限。 在 SQL Server 2005 /2008,架构独立于创建它们数据库用户而存在。...可以在不更改架构名称情况下转让架构所有权。并且可以在架构创建具有用户友好名称对象,明确指示对象功能。...在 SQL Server 2000 ,首先检查是调用数据库用户所拥有的架构,然后是 DBO 拥有的架构。...在 SQL Server 2005 /2008,每个用户都有一个默认架构,用于指定服务器在解析对象名称时将要搜索第一个架构。...在安全对象,最突出是服务器和数据库,但可以在更细级别上设置离散权限。SQL Server 通过验证主体是否已获得适当权限来控制主体对安全对象执行操作。 安全关系图如下: ?

99310

关于Signal Catcher线程对线程理解

等到线程都挂起后,开始遍历Dump每个线程堆栈和线程数据后再唤醒线程。关于ANR更多内容在我其他博客中进行查阅~~....那么这个attach()函数做了哪些事情呢: Thread* Thread::Attach(const char* thread_name, bool as_daemon, jobject thread_group...return self; } 首先创建了一个Thread对象,接着执行了init()函数,然后在最后修改了线程状态kNative(Java线程状态是保存在Thread对象,具体来说是由对象tls32...,但是这些机器码不可能单独存在,需要借助于ART运行时(执行一个jni方法或者在heap操作),这个可以类比于编译so库文件时候引用到了外部函数(其实oat和so文件都是ELF可执行格式文件,只是oat...编译好机器码就是调用这些函数指针来和AT运行时建立联系,这些函数就是在Threadinit过程初始化好

41540

实操指南|关于Python列表理解

列表理解通常在Python中用于编写单行语句,这些语句通过循环访问可迭代对象来创建新列表或字典。本文将首先介绍有关for循环在Python工作原理,然后说明如何在Python中使用列表理解。...Pythonfor循环 Pythonfor循环语句按顺序遍历任何对象、列表、字符串成员。与其他编程语言相比,它语法更加简洁,不需要手动定义迭代步骤并开始迭代。...保持代码可读性很重要,除非您程序需要达到最大性能。 示例:对字典和集合使用列表理解语法 python字典是键-值对定义元素集合,而集合是不允许重复唯一值集合。...唯一区别是花括号使用。 示例:列表理解多个For循环 上面提到列表理解示例是基本,并使用单个“ for”语句。下面是一个使用多个for循环和条件“ if”语句示例。...下面的示例将显示列表理解if和else语句用法。

1.4K10

关于Signal Catcher线程对线程理解

等到线程都挂起后,开始遍历Dump每个线程堆栈和线程数据后再唤醒线程。关于ANR更多内容在我其他博客中进行查阅~~. 本文重点讲的是在分析Singal Catcher时对线程有了更新了解。...那么这个attach()函数做了哪些事情呢: Thread* Thread::Attach(const char* thread_name, bool as_daemon, jobject thread_group...return self; } 首先创建了一个Thread对象,接着执行了init()函数,然后在最后修改了线程状态kNative(Java线程状态是保存在Thread对象,具体来说是由对象tls32...,但是这些机器码不可能单独存在,需要借助于ART运行时(执行一个jni方法或者在heap操作),这个可以类比于编译so库文件时候引用到了外部函数(其实oat和so文件都是ELF可执行格式文件,只是oat...AT运行时建立联系,这些函数就是在Threadinit过程初始化好

56340

关于NLP文本预处理完整教程

实现文本预处理 在下面的python代码,我们从Twitter情感分析数据集原始文本数据中去除噪音。之后,我们将进行删除停顿词、干化和词法处理。 导入所有的依赖性。 !...第一步是去除数据噪音;在文本领域,噪音是指与人类语言文本无关东西,这些东西具有各种性质,如特殊字符、小括号使用、方括号使用、空白、URL和标点符号。 下面是我们正在处理样本文本。...我们已经成功地去除文本所有噪音。...之后,我们需要对语料库每个单词进行小写,将数字转换为单词,最后进行缩略语替换。...在这篇文章,我们讨论了文本预处理对模型建立是如何必要。从一开始,我们就学会了如何去除HTML标签,并从URL中去除噪音。首先,为了去除噪音,我们必须对我们语料库进行概述,以定制噪音成分。

59340

关于EventLoop简单理解

个人博客网站欢迎交流:萤火之森:https://blog.xkongkeji.com EventLoop出现目的 js单线程 众所周知js是单线程,那为什么是单线程嘞,作为浏览器脚本语言,JavaScript...主要用途是与用户互动,以及操作DOM。...MutationObserver 接口,监听DOM节点发生改变时候,就会产生 DOM 变化记录微任务。...宏任务 渲染事件(如解析 DOM、计算布局、绘制) 用户交互事件(如鼠标点击、滚动页面、放大缩小等) JavaScript 脚本执行事件 网络请求完成、文件读写完成事件 执行顺序图解(图片来自网络) 个人理解...主线程代码执行完成后就会从微任务队列中去取微任务执行直到微任务队列清空, 微任务队列完成后就会从宏任务队列取出宏任务执行,(个人理解:主线程代码就是第一个宏任务) 如主线程任务一般,遇到微任务放入微任务队列

8010
领券